文件传输协议(FTP)是一种广泛使用的网络协议,用于在计算机之间传输文件。在实际使用中,用户可能会遇到FTP传输速度慢的问题。本文将探讨导致FTP传输速度慢的常见原因,并提供相应的解决方案。
1. 网络带宽限制
网络带宽是影响FTP传输速度的关键因素之一。如果你的网络连接带宽有限,或者在同一时间内有多个设备占用大量带宽,那么FTP传输速度自然会受到影响。
解决方案:检查你的网络连接是否稳定,并确保没有其他应用程序或设备占用过多带宽。可以考虑升级到更高带宽的互联网服务,或者在传输大文件时尽量避免进行其他高带宽活动。
2. 服务器性能问题
FTP服务器的硬件配置和软件设置也会影响传输速度。如果服务器资源不足,例如CPU、内存或磁盘I/O性能低下,都可能导致传输速度变慢。
解决方案:联系FTP服务器管理员,确认服务器硬件是否满足需求,是否有足够的资源分配给FTP服务。必要时可以优化服务器配置,如增加内存、更换更快的硬盘等。
3. 文件大小与类型
传输大文件或大量小文件时,FTP传输效率可能会有所下降。特别是当传输的是压缩包、图片、视频等二进制文件时,由于需要更多的数据处理时间,传输速度也会相应减慢。
解决方案:对于大文件,可以考虑分卷压缩后再传输;对于大量小文件,则可以尝试将其打包成一个大文件来减少建立连接的时间开销。选择支持断点续传功能的FTP客户端也能提高整体传输效率。
4. 安全设置过于严格
为了保障数据安全,许多FTP服务器都会启用SSL/TLS加密、防火墙规则以及限速策略等安全措施。虽然这些措施有助于保护数据免受攻击,但同时也可能对传输速度造成一定影响。
解决方案:在保证安全性的同时适当调整安全设置,例如降低加密强度(但仍需保证基本的安全性),放松防火墙规则以允许更大的并发连接数等。同时也可以通过使用更高效的加密算法来平衡安全性和性能之间的关系。
5. 使用不当的FTP模式
FTP有两种工作模式:主动模式(Active Mode)和被动模式(Passive Mode)。在某些情况下,选择错误的工作模式会导致传输速度下降。
解决方案:通常建议使用被动模式进行文件传输,因为它更适合于大多数网络环境下的防火墙配置。如果你不确定当前使用的模式是否正确,请查阅相关文档或咨询技术支持人员。
6. 过期的驱动程序或固件
无论是客户端还是服务器端,过期的网络适配器驱动程序或路由器固件都可能导致FTP传输出现问题,包括速度变慢。
解决方案:定期更新所有涉及FTP传输过程中的硬件设备驱动程序及固件版本,确保它们处于最新状态。这不仅可以提升传输速度,还能增强系统的稳定性和安全性。
FTP传输速度慢的原因多种多样,可能是由单一因素引起的,也可能是多个因素共同作用的结果。在遇到此类问题时,我们需要从多个角度出发进行全面排查,并采取适当的措施加以解决。希望以上提供的方法能够帮助大家有效改善FTP传输体验。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/181114.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。